Charlie C and Jeff Roberts Rocked the Tunes Halloween Concert to end season

By Amanda Pevey

Elmore Autauga News

The third and final FREE Community Concert Series of the season was held on Thursday at theVillage Green Park in Millbrook. Charlie C and Jeff Roberts made an awesome duo that put on a spectacular Halloween concert making the night unforgettable! The City of Millbrook had scheduled three concerts for the Fall and each of them brought a huge crowd to the park. This final concert featured spooky Halloween music, pet contests, a kid zone, and delicious food for all to enjoy. Pops N’ Sons food truck was on site for dinner, and Sweet Cheeks and Treats had glow in the dark cotton candy for sale.

“Wow, we are so excited about this final concert in our community Tunes on the Green Concert series,” said Cultural Arts and Special Events Director Danae Morgan.

She continued, “We knew that Charlie C. and Jeff Roberts would be a great duo, and they had blown us away with their vocals and guitar playing. We had a huge crowd here tonight. I am so pleased that everybody is just having a blast and enjoying some free family time in our park. This is what it is all about with small town living. We try to do things for quality of life, and this proves that our community really wants this, and they embrace the things that we bring as well. Kudos to Millbrook for showing up and showing out tonight!”

Pet Contest Winners:

  • Most Creative (Peanut the Chihuahua)
  • Funniest Costume (Bumble Bee and his Flower Friends)
  • Best Adult/Pet Combination (The Lion, The Witch, and the Wardrobe)
  • Best Child/Pet Costume (Hot Dog Turtle)
